安徽工業(yè)大學平板顯示材料組招收調(diào)劑生信息
|
|
安徽工業(yè)大學冶金學院平板顯示材料課題組現(xiàn)有冶金工程專業(yè)學位的指標,歡迎化學背景考數(shù)學的同學調(diào)劑,有意請聯(lián)系童老師。郵箱:tongbihai@163.com,電話:15555557183 童碧海,男,博士,副教授。2008年畢業(yè)于中山大學,獲工學博士學位。2011年被聘為安徽工業(yè)大學副教授、碩士生導師。2010-2011年期間到中科院廣州化學研究所訪學。2013-2014年期間到臺灣清華大學進行博士后研究。 研究領域為有機光電功能材料。主要研究方向:一、關鍵有機電致發(fā)光(OLED)材料的制備與及其在平板顯示中的應用研究。二、高效磷光材料在傳感和電 致化學發(fā)光(ECL)方面的應用研究。已主持完成國家青年自然科學基金一項,校優(yōu)秀青年基金一項。目前正主持安徽省教育廳自然科學研究重點項目1項。發(fā)表 論文40余篇,其中SCI、EI收錄30余篇。申請國家發(fā)明專利20余項,已獲權8項。指導多名研究生獲得國家獎學金,并成功申請公派到國外著名高校進行 博士研究。 近5年代表性成果: 期刊論文 1.
